Cowboy Bebop Fan Parody Summary
Ownership and Disclaimer
Cowboy Bebop is owned by multiple entities including Sunrise, Shinjiru Watanabe, and others.
Viewers are encouraged to support the official release.
Opening Scene
Spike and partner discuss food.
Spike jokes about buying an expensive sombrero.
They discuss a bounty target, Asimov Solinson.
Asimov Solinson
Bounty worth 2.5 million Woolong.
Has a clean past until recently.
Created a drug called "Red Eye."
Committed a violent crime at a Denny's.
